Artyon Tsapko comes from the small town of Miass near the Ural Mountains in Russia.

Looking for an English language education in a safe environment, Artyon arrived this year with his mother to commence studies at the Auckland Grammar School.

Starting in Year 9, Artyon is doing well with his ESOL (English as a second language studies). He is also particularly pleased with his progress with mathematics! Even at this stage, Artyon is working towards career goals. "I want to take business-type studies, and go into business like Dad."

Artyon has also absorbed the recreational opportunities commonly enjoyed by secondary school students in New Zealand. "I like to hang about with my friends, go to movies, play computer games (but not too much!), play pool in the city, walk, skateboard and read storybooks in English for pleasure. I play soccer for a school team and like to kick a soccer ball around the park with friends at lunch time." Close accessibility to transport has made enjoying the Auckland lifestyle easy. Artyon can walk to school in 20 minutes, or easily catch a bus to the movies.

While Artyon will return to Russia over the New Zealand summer holiday break, he will be returning for Year 10 studies, and looks forward to continuing his New Zealand education.
